    Defending champion Chris Evert defeated Evonne Goolagong in a rematch of the previous year's final, 6–3, 6–0 to win the women's singles tennis title at the 1976 US Open. It was her second US Open title and her sixth major singles title overall. It was Goolagong's fourth consecutive runner-up finish at the event.

    Damart is the best known brand of a company, now called Damartex, which originated in France in 1953. [1] It was founded by the Despature brothers and primarily manufactured thermal clothing using Thermolactyl fibre. Today the Damartex group employs around 4,000 people worldwide, with around 650 of these in the UK. [2]

    Pay-Less National was founded in 1956 in Topeka, Kansas, by two cousins, Louis and Shaol Pozez, to open self-service stores selling budget footwear. Circa 1962–1963, Volume Shoe company purchased the original Hill Brothers Shoe Company based in Kansas City, Missouri and converted all 25 of their stores to the "Payless" name.
